Product Usage Information

Application Dilution
Immunohistochemistry (Paraffin) 1:800 - 1:3200

Storage

Supplied in a PBS-based buffer with ~1% BSA and less than 0.1% sodium azide. Stable for 6 months when stored at 4°C. Do not aliquot the antibody.

Note: This product is only available in the format listed above. We are unable to provide this in a carrier free, custom formulation.

Specificity/Sensitivity

INSM1 (BLR272L) Rabbit Monoclonal Antibody recognizes endogenous levels of INSM1 protein.

Source / Purification

Monoclonal antibody is produced by immunizing animals with a peptide representing a region between residue 50 and 100 of human INSM1 protein.

Background

Insulinoma-associated protein 1 (INSM1), originally named IA-1, is a zinc-finger protein cloned from an insulinoma and glucagonoma subtraction library (1). It is a transcriptional repressor expressed in the developing pancreas and nervous system and targets genes such as NeuroD/β2 and insulin, critical regulators of neuroendocrine differentiation during development (2-5). Most importantly, INSM1 has emerged as a key marker in neuroendocrine tumor types, including small cell lung cancer (SCLC), medullary thyroid carcinoma, pheochromocytoma, Merkel cell carcinoma, neuroblastoma, and neuroendocrine tumors of the pancreas, breast, colon, bladder, and prostate (6-9). Some studies have also shown that the level of INSM1 expression may have prognostic value (10,11).
